一、传统自动化工具的AI化困境
在数字化转型浪潮中,企业自动化需求正经历从规则驱动到智能驱动的质变。主流云服务商提供的自动化平台(如某低代码工作流工具)虽能处理简单条件分支,但在应对AI原生场景时暴露出三大结构性缺陷:
-
模型集成能力薄弱
传统工具的AI节点通常仅支持单一模型调用,缺乏对多模型协同、模型路由、动态参数注入等高级功能的原生支持。例如某智能客服场景中,需要同时调用NLP情感分析、知识图谱查询、生成式回复三个模型,传统工具需通过多层嵌套实现,导致工作流臃肿且难以维护。 -
实时数据处理瓶颈
现代AI系统要求毫秒级响应,但传统架构的同步调用机制在涉及多个外部API时会产生显著延迟。某电商平台的风控系统测试显示,当工作流包含5个以上AI服务节点时,端到端延迟突破2秒阈值,直接影响用户体验。 -
企业级扩展性缺失
闭源架构限制了深度定制能力,某金融客户尝试在某平台实现交易策略回测时,发现无法修改核心调度算法,最终不得不通过外部脚本桥接实现功能,增加了系统复杂性。
二、开源编排框架的技术突破
新一代AI编排工具通过三大创新设计重构了工作流范式:
1. 节点化微服务架构
采用”乐高式”模块化设计,每个节点都是独立运行的容器化服务,支持:
- 异构模型集成:通过标准化的AI节点模板,可快速接入不同厂商的模型服务
- 动态数据流:基于消息队列的异步通信机制,消除同步调用带来的性能瓶颈
- 可视化编排:拖拽式界面自动生成YAML配置,降低技术门槛
# 示例:多模型协同工作流配置片段- id: sentiment_analysistype: aiModelparameters:model: "text-classification-v1"input: "{{$.input.text}}"- id: route_decisiontype: switchcases:- condition: "{{$.sentiment_analysis.score > 0.8}}"next: premium_service- default: standard_service
2. 智能决策引擎
内置规则引擎与状态机结合,支持:
- 复杂条件分支:基于JSON Logic的表达式语言实现任意逻辑组合
- 循环处理:对数组类型数据自动展开并行处理
- 异常处理:自定义重试策略与熔断机制
3. 企业级扩展能力
开源架构赋予开发者完全的控制权:
- 私有化部署:支持Kubernetes集群部署,满足金融、医疗等行业的合规要求
- 自定义节点:通过Node.js/Python开发专属业务逻辑节点
- 审计日志:完整记录所有工作流执行轨迹,满足等保2.0要求
三、典型应用场景解析
场景1:智能客服系统
某在线教育平台重构客服系统时,采用开源编排框架实现:
- 实时情绪分析:通过WebSocket节点接入语音识别服务
- 动态知识路由:根据问题类型自动选择最合适的知识库
- 多轮对话管理:状态机节点维护对话上下文
- 工单自动生成:与内部CRM系统通过REST API深度集成
系统上线后,平均响应时间缩短65%,人工干预率下降42%。
场景2:AI驱动的供应链优化
某制造企业构建的智能预测系统包含:
- 数据预处理:节点化ETL流程自动清洗来自多个系统的数据
- 需求预测:集成时间序列模型与机器学习模型进行 ensemble 预测
- 库存优化:基于预测结果调用优化算法生成补货计划
- 异常告警:与监控系统联动,对预测偏差超过阈值的情况实时通知
该系统使库存周转率提升28%,同时将计划制定时间从4小时缩短至15分钟。
四、技术选型关键考量
在评估编排工具时,建议从以下维度进行综合评估:
- AI原生支持度
- 是否支持模型版本管理
- 能否实现模型热切换
- 是否提供模型性能监控面板
- 扩展性设计
- 节点开发SDK的完善程度
- 分布式执行引擎的吞吐量
- 资源隔离机制的有效性
- 生态成熟度
- 社区贡献节点数量
- 商业支持服务可用性
- 典型行业案例丰富度
五、迁移策略与实施路径
对于已有自动化系统的企业,建议采用分阶段迁移方案:
- 兼容层建设:通过自定义节点封装现有工作流,实现平滑过渡
- 核心流程重构:优先迁移高价值、高复杂度的AI密集型流程
- 能力沉淀:将通用业务逻辑抽象为可复用节点模板
- 组织赋能:建立内部工作流开发规范与培训体系
某银行实践显示,通过这种渐进式迁移策略,系统切换风险降低70%,同时团队AI开发能力得到显著提升。
在AI与自动化深度融合的今天,选择具备开放架构、智能决策能力和企业级特性的编排工具,已成为构建下一代智能系统的关键决策。开源方案通过赋予企业完全的技术主权,正在重塑工作流编排领域的技术格局。对于追求长期技术自主性的组织而言,这不仅是工具替换,更是面向智能时代的架构升级。